Poll interval is deliberately set to 20 seconds; anything lower
# hammers the orchestrator API and delays rollback signals. The bot keeps
# a durable record of every deploy event so the release manager can audit
# timing after an incident. Do not disable persistence, even temporarily,
# or the weekly release report will have gaps. The bot writes its event
# log to the database reachable at the connection string below.

primary connection of hadug-baweg = cockroachdb://praax_svc:5mJRvTW4BD2hGN@db-e95c.tolvaqdyn.corp:5432/eliok

Handover note — Q3 cash-flow forecast

Welcome aboard, Daria. The Q3 forecast for Meridale Foods is mostly done; receivables from the Kelsmont contract land in week six, so don't panic at the mid-quarter dip. Torvald in treasury keeps the model — he'll walk you through the assumptions. Watch the packaging supplier prepayments; they've drifted upward two quarters running. One more thing you should see before the Thursday review.

internal memo for bawep-hahip: Headcount on the Praael team goes from 54 to 93 by the end of September. Gross margin on Praael came in at 27 percent against a plan of 62 percent.

**Q: What's happening with the new turnstiles in the Merrow Building lobby?**

Good news — the old clunky barriers are gone! The new Fennick-style turnstiles went live last Monday and they're much quicker, though they can be a bit picky the first week while your profile syncs. Just tap once and wait for the green arrow; don't tap twice or it'll sulk and lock you out for ten seconds. If the gate still won't open, use the staffed side gate and quote the code below.

badge for fafof-tagef: bdg-WCFNE-24423

/*
 * Fixture: bigdiff_plugin_host
 *
 * Plugin authors: this fixture loads a 2 GB synthetic file pair into the
 * Driftpane diff viewer and mounts your plugin against the chunked view.
 * Hunks stream lazily, so don't assume the whole file is in memory.
 * The host fetches fixtures from our CDN mirror, which wants auth —
 * it reads the bearer credential from the next line.
 */

login token, tagef-tagep: eyJhbGciOiJIUzI1NiIsInR5cCI6IkpXVCJ9.eyJzdWIiOiIBXyeYEoalzIn0.6TI7VhOJMHm9